Studies of visitors to the Smithsonian provide a glimpse into who the Institution’s audiences are for general museum visits, or publicly available offerings, and how they experience the Institution.  These studies include formative studies conducted during preparatory phases as well as evaluative studies that look at the impact of the offerings.  Methodologies used for these studies include: quantitative surveys, qualitative interviews, and visitor tracking.
